What the filing says
Loïc Eloy, President of Mirion's Nuclear and Safety Group, is being expatriated from France to the US for an initial 12-month secondment (extendable to 36 months) to lead the same group. He will receive USD 415,000 base salary plus variable compensation, car allowance (USD 15,600/year), and expatriation benefits including housing (up to USD 6,200/month), moving costs (USD 22,500), school fees (up to USD 25,000/child/year), and annual return trips to France (USD 15,000/year). He reports to CEO Thomas Logan and will maintain his suspended French employment contract, returning to an equivalent position upon repatriation.
